When I zip a replit file does it also save the env/secrets?
1 Like
No it does not, unfortunately. You’ll have to manually port your secrets into an .env
file.

You can edit your Secrets as JSON in the Secrets tab and copy and paste them from there to make it easier.
That’s unfortunately not how it works, an env file must be written in ini
